Energy efficiency
Bifold doors are a great way to open up your home and create a more open and bright interior. It is important to ensure that you choose the appropriate glass for your bifolds in terms of energy efficiency. This is because large stretches of glass can affect the thermal performance of your home. Double or triple glazing with low-emissivity coatings, thermal breaks and low-emissivity coatings are best choices. This will decrease heat loss in the cooler months and increase solar gain.

Not all bifolds are designed equal and some have a much higher impact on energy efficiency than others. The type of glazing within the panels can have an impact on the U value, which is the rate that heat is absorbed by a door or window.
It's important that you choose a bifold that has triple or double glass glazing with a low emissivity coating. This will help reduce heat transfer and ensure that the space is warm in winter, and cool in summer. Additionally the use of an inert gas like Argon can help reduce the transfer of heat, and also improve the insulation further.
High-quality bifolds are not only energy efficient, but also provide outstanding noise reduction. This is because the triple or double glazing helps to block the sound within the room to stop it from spreading throughout the house. Durability is an important aspect of any home improvement, especially when it comes to glass. There are a myriad of kinds of glass available and each comes with different levels of energy efficiency and security. Certain types of glass are designed to reduce the sound from outside so that you can enjoy a quiet home environment.
If you're looking to ensure the durability of your glass, opt for tempered or toughened glass. This type of glass is usually required by building codes because it is more resistant to damage, and provides more security for occupants. In fact, it's stronger than normal glass and is able to withstand force from objects up to four times its weight.
Another option that is durable is laminated glass, made up of two glass panes with an additional layer of plastic between them. This layer holds the glass together even if it does break. It won't shatter in sharp shreds. It's commonly used in windshields, and is a good option for homes with children as it lowers the chance of injury.

Toughened safety glass is a must-have for any bifold door and it's now a legal requirement for all doors that are external to be equipped with this as the bare minimum. This type of safety glass is created using a controlled procedure that heats the outside surface to strengthen it and make it more resistant to damages. It also increases the efficiency of thermal energy, decreasing the requirement for heating and air conditioning. Furthermore, when broken, glass tends to shatter into smaller pieces instead of large shards, making it harder for thieves to gain access to the inside of your home or business.
In addition to the standard toughened security glass, you can also choose from double glazing or triple glazing when you select your new bifold doors. The extra glass panes will add an additional layer that can reduce heat losses by as much as half. This will help you save money and help the environment.
